using System; using System.Collections.Generic; using System.Linq; using System.Threading; using Amazon.DataPipeline; using Amazon.DataPipeline.Model; using Microsoft.VisualStudio.TestTools.UnitTesting; namespace AWSSDK_DotNet.IntegrationTests.Tests { [TestClass] public class DataPipeline : TestBase { [TestMethod] [TestCategory("DataPipeline")] public void TestListPipelines() { var response = Client.ListPipelines(); Assert.IsNotNull(response); // if test a/c had some pipelines, iterate through // to verify marshal if (response.PipelineIdList.Count > 0) { foreach (var p in response.PipelineIdList) { Assert.IsNotNull(p); Assert.IsFalse(string.IsNullOrEmpty(p.Id)); } } } //[TestMethod] [TestCategory("DataPipeline")] public void TestPipelineOperations() { const string testPipelineName = "dotnet-test-pipeline"; const string testPipelineDescription = "dotnet test pipeline"; var testPipelineId = "dotnet-test-pipeline" + DateTime.Now.ToFileTime(); const string testObjectId = "123"; const string testObjectName = "object"; string createdPipelineId = null; try { var createPipelineResult = Client.CreatePipeline(new CreatePipelineRequest { Name = testPipelineName, UniqueId = testPipelineId, Description = testPipelineDescription }); createdPipelineId = createPipelineResult.PipelineId; Assert.IsNotNull(createdPipelineId); var pipelineObject = new PipelineObject { Id = testObjectId, Name = testObjectName }; var field = new Field { Key = "workerGroup", StringValue = "dotnetsdk" }; pipelineObject.Fields = new List { field }; var putPipelineDefinitionResult = Client.PutPipelineDefinition(new PutPipelineDefinitionRequest { PipelineId = createdPipelineId, PipelineObjects = new List { pipelineObject } }); Assert.IsFalse(putPipelineDefinitionResult.Errored); var tags = new List { new Tag { Key = "tag1", Value = "42" }, new Tag { Key = "tag2", Value = DateTime.Now.ToString() } }; Client.AddTags(createdPipelineId, tags); var describeResult = Client.DescribePipelines(new List { createdPipelineId }).PipelineDescriptionList; Assert.AreEqual(1, describeResult.Count); Assert.AreEqual(tags.Count, describeResult.First().Tags.Count); Client.RemoveTags(createdPipelineId, new List { "tag1" }); describeResult = Client.DescribePipelines(new List { createdPipelineId }).PipelineDescriptionList; Assert.AreEqual(1, describeResult.Count); Assert.AreEqual(1, describeResult.First().Tags.Count); var activatePipelineResult = Client.ActivatePipeline(new ActivatePipelineRequest { PipelineId = createdPipelineId }); Assert.IsNotNull(activatePipelineResult); var foundPipeline = false; for (int retries = 0; retries < 5 && !foundPipeline; retries++) { Thread.Sleep(1000 * retries); var listRequest = new ListPipelinesRequest(); var listResponse = new ListPipelinesResponse(); do { listRequest.Marker = listResponse.Marker; listResponse = Client.ListPipelines(listRequest); if (listResponse.PipelineIdList.Count > 0) { if (listResponse.PipelineIdList.Any(p => p.Id.Equals(createdPipelineId) && p.Name.Equals(testPipelineName))) { foundPipeline = true; break; } } } while (!string.IsNullOrEmpty(listResponse.Marker)); } Assert.IsTrue(foundPipeline); } finally { if (!string.IsNullOrEmpty(createdPipelineId)) { Client.DeletePipeline(new DeletePipelineRequest { PipelineId = createdPipelineId }); } } } } }
